About Mindful Health Solutions:

Mindful Health Solutions is a leading outpatient psychiatry group dedicated to helping patients heal and thrive. We are transforming outpatient mental healthcare by providing advanced, evidence-based interventional treatments, including Transcranial Magnetic Stimulation (TMS), Esketamine therapy, and IV Ketamine Infusion Therapy. TMS is an effective, non‑invasive, FDA‑cleared treatment for drug‑resistant depression. Esketamine is an FDA‑approved prescription nasal spray for patients with treatment‑resistant depression. Our IV Ketamine Infusion Therapy, an innovative treatment that helps stimulate new neural connections, restore balance in mood regulation, and provide rapid relief. Responsibilities

  • Diagnose mental health disorders by conducting comprehensive psychiatric evaluations.
  • Create personalized treatment plans for patients that may involve a combination of psychotherapy, medications, interventional therapies, and lifestyle modifications.
  • Deliver and supervise interventional treatments including TMS, Esketamine (Spravato), and Ketamine Infusion Therapy and work closely with an experienced clinical leadership team that has been applying innovative treatment protocols for years supported by positive patient outcome data.
  • Monitor the effects of interventional treatment to assess a patient’s response, adjust treatment parameters when applicable, and determine the need for changes to the overall treatment strategy.
  • Track patient progress and adjust treatment plans as necessary based on the patient’s response to various therapeutic options.
  • Educate patients and their families about the nature of their mental health conditions, treatment options, and strategies to manage symptoms.
  • Manage crises that may arise in their patients’ mental health.
  • Coordinate patient care as part of a multidisciplinary team including psychiatrists, nurse practitioners, psychologists, and therapists.
  • Document and maintain updated medical records, including diagnosis, treatment plans, progress notes, medications prescribed, and other relevant patient information.
  • Analyze patient outcome data to contribute to research and advance our understanding of and effectiveness of interventional treatments.
  • Participate in continuing education activities with talented colleagues and regularly review new scientific literature to stay current with the latest interventional psychiatry research, treatment methodologies, and ethical standards.
